Output 77af210c2cc3415665bb2ade11922fcb2d72406b280b1091442d217ea1b6ebfb:0

value
39987570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03db73d1d6ee80a6e438cf9ed04b851fa15d3a7a OP_EQUAL
address
323QqwWv6DELs1U8LTvp7Dm4mQQ2HP5PWK
transaction
77af210c2cc3415665bb2ade11922fcb2d72406b280b1091442d217ea1b6ebfb
spent
true